Yes, I'm seeing an MFM as well as my OB, I am taking LDA. They just said that ANA positive without any other factors and all other normal blood work could be mean that I will develop some sort of disease or problem down the road, or it could mean nothing at all. They said it's not a test typically done on "healthy" people with no cause for testing, so it's hard to know the exact numbers but that many healthy people just test positive for it.
